Patent number: 11174122Abstract: In a reel assembly, a repositionable level wind may be selectively coupled to a drum to enable powered rotation of the level wind from a first position to a second position. In some embodiments, the assembly may include two arced guide rails, a rotating adjustment arm, a roller bracket, a winding assembly and two fork plates, which may be adjustably mounted on the drum. In operation, the fork plates may be moved to an engaged position that couples the adjustment arm and the roller bracket to the reel flanges so that rotation of the reel causes the winding assembly to be rotated along the guide rails. Once a desired position is reached, the adjustment arm and roller bracket may be bolted to the guide rails and the fork plates may be moved to a disengaged position to allow the reel to rotate independently of the winding assembly.Type: GrantFiled: April 23, 2019Date of Patent: November 16, 2021Assignee: PATCO Machine & Fab., Inc.Inventor: Dennis Dion

Patent number: 10233705Abstract: An electronic control unit may, based on received sensor data, automatically direct the operation of a reel assembly for deploying a cable, hose or umbilical connection. The electronic control unit may operate in conjunction with an electro-pneumatic drive to control the reel assembly. Sensors may measure various parameters, such as a measured line tension and/or a length of cable, hose or umbilical connection that has been deployed, and transmit the measured data to the electronic control unit. Optionally, the sensor data and/or user control inputs and system status information may be logged. The system also may use this data to control the system, such as by activating an alarm when a certain alarm limit is exceeded by the data, adjusting the pressure or other parameters of the electro-pneumatic drive, and the like. The system also may generate a visual notification for an operator when an alarm is triggered.Type: GrantFiled: October 3, 2017Date of Patent: March 19, 2019Assignee: PATCO Machine & Fab., Inc.Inventor: Dennis Dion

Patent number: 9206658Abstract: A system for electronically controlling a reel assembly for deploying a cable, hose or umbilical connection may include an electronic control unit and an electro-pneumatic drive. The electronic control unit may receive input from an operator and cause the electro-pneumatic drive to operate to control a cable spool. For example, the electronic control unit may allow an operator to rotate the reel, stop rotation of the reel, increase or decrease the speed of rotation of the reel, increase or decrease pressure and/or line tension, and/or select between a normal mode of operation and a tensioning mode of operation. The electronic control unit may include a touchscreen. The electro-pneumatic device may include electric components, pneumatic components, and/or electro-pneumatic components. An electrical interface may be provided for connecting a remote control unit. The electrical interface may be wired or wireless.Type: GrantFiled: July 17, 2015Date of Patent: December 8, 2015Assignee: PATCO Machine & Fab., Inc.Inventor: Dennis Dion

Patent number: 8061644Abstract: A reel having an adjustable deployment angle including a frame, a drum mounted in the frame and having a core and end flanges, a level wind assembly having a carriage, a lead screw and an indexing finger or fingers, and a guide frame element or elements coupled to the frame proximate one of the end flanges, wherein the guide frame element includes a groove having a plurality of discrete, preferably linear, segments configured to receive the indexing finger. Additionally, the groove may include a generally radially-inwardly extending notch at an intersection of each of the discrete segments, where each of the notches may be radially spaced a different distance from an axis of rotation of the drum. Adjusting the level wind assembly may include moving the indexing finger out of a notch, along one or more of the discrete segments, and back into a second notch.Type: GrantFiled: January 12, 2011Date of Patent: November 22, 2011Assignee: PATCO Machine & Fab., Inc.Inventor: Dennis Dion
